I would keep it clean and do water changes. The cleaning not only make things look better but also helps keep the bad algae down. Also, you are dealing with ich so the fishes need pristine water IMO for their immune system. I hate cleaning too and I don't do it as often as I should in my freshwater tank but I have way too much $ invested in my salt so I try my best to keep it clean and everything in check. I know I still have ich but so far my two fish have beat it and I hope that if I minimize the stress that they can continue to stay clear. My plan is if they end up dieing, that I will go fishless and use my QT tank in the future.
